Setting up automatic contact synchronization

The easiest and most reliable way to keep your phone book up to date is to activate the built-in synchronization function in the settings of the messenger itself. By default, this option is often disabled or selectively enabled, so the user must manually allow the application to access the system address book. This will allow new numbers you communicate with to automatically appear in your smartphone's contact list.

To begin, open the application and go to the main menu by clicking on the three horizontal bars in the upper left corner of the screen. Select item Settings, then go to section Privacy. Here you will find the option Contact synchronization. Activating this switch will start the process of scanning your phone book and matching numbers with accounts in the messenger. Please note that for this function to work correctly, the application requires the appropriate permissions from the Android system.

If you want contacts from Telegram to be added to your phone automatically upon the first message, make sure that in the section Privacy the option to add new ones is also activated contacts. In some versions of the Android shell, for example Xiaomi MIUI or Samsung One UI, the path to these settings may differ slightly. In this case, it is worth checking the system permissions in the menu Phone settings โ†’ Applications โ†’ Telegram โ†’ Permissions, where access to contacts should be marked as "Allowed".

โš ๏ธ Attention: Enabling synchronization means that numbers from your phone book will uploaded to the messenger servers to search for users. If complete anonymity is critical to you, consider manually adding only selected numbers.

Once synchronization is enabled, the update process may take from a few seconds to a couple of minutes, depending on the number of records in your database. The system works in the background, so you can continue to use your smartphone as normal. It is important to understand that this function works mainly in one direction: it adds to the phone book those who are already in your chat list, but does not always apply changes if you edit the contact name inside the messenger.

Manually adding contacts from chats and channels

When automatic synchronization is disabled or you need to save the number of a specific person, manual addition remains the most reliable method. This method gives you complete control over what information goes into your address book. You can not only save a number, but also immediately assign a name to the contact, add a photo and distribute it into groups.

To save a number from an individual chat, open a dialogue with the desired user and click on his name or avatar at the top of the screen. The contact's profile will open. In the top right corner you will see a three dots icon or a "More" button. By clicking on it, select item Add to contacts. The system will prompt you to create a new entry or update an existing one if the number is already recognized.

The situation with channels and groups is a little more complicated, since participant numbers are often hidden there for security purposes. However, if the channel administrator has not hidden the list of participants, you can go to the list of subscribers, find the person you want and open their profile. The next steps are the same: click on the profile menu and select save. For users iOS i Android the interface may differ visually, but the logic of actions remains the same.

It is worth noting that when adding manually, you may encounter a situation where the number is saved, but the name in the messenger has not changed. This happens because Telegram uses its internal aliases to display names. To see the saved name in the chat list, sometimes you need to restart the application or clear its cache through the system settings.

Bulk export and import via vCard file

If you are faced with the task of transferring hundreds of contacts at once, manually saving each number will become an ineffective and time-consuming process. In this case, the data export function comes to the rescue. Although the mobile application itself does not have such a function, you can use the desktop version of the messenger for your computer to create a file with all the necessary numbers, and then import it into your phone.

The process begins by installing the version Telegram Desktop on a computer running Windows, macOS or Linux. After authorization, go to the application settings and find the section Advanced or Data export. Here you can select the type of data to upload. For our purpose, it is necessary to tick only the item Contact list. Other options, such as photos or messages, can be disabled so as not to increase the file size.

Select export format HTML or, more preferably for further work JSON, although for direct import into the phone the format is best suited vCard (.vcf). Unfortunately, the standard Telegram export often outputs data in HTML. In this case, you may need an intermediate step: using a third-party converter or a special bot inside the messenger that will generate a file .vcf based on your contact list.

After receiving the file contacts.vcf transfer it to your smartphone. This can be done via a USB cable, sending the file to yourself in โ€œFavoritesโ€ in Telegram or via cloud storage. On your phone, open the file manager, find the file and click on it. The Android system will prompt you to select an application to import - select the standard application Contact or Phone. Confirm the addition, and all numbers from the file will appear in your book.

Fixing problems with display and duplicates

Often after the synchronization or import procedure, users are faced with the fact that contacts are not displayed in the call list or are duplicated. This is a common problem related to the way Google cloud synchronization and the phone's local database work. Understanding the causes allows you to quickly resolve problems without losing data.

The first reason is the display filter. The Contacts app often has a filter enabled by default, showing only entries from your phone or only from your SIM card. To see entries imported from Telegram, go to the settings of the contacts application, find the item Displayed contacts and select the option All contacts or the specific Google account where the synchronization took place.

The second common problem is duplicates. When synchronizing multiple times, the same number can be saved several times with different names. To solve this problem, use the built-in merge function. If contacts disappeared after a system update, check whether your Google account was accidentally deleted from your phone settings. It is also worth visiting the site contacts.google.com from a computer to make sure that the data is physically located in the cloud. If everything is fine there, the problem is solely in the display on the device, and re-authorization or clearing the application data will help.

FAQ: Frequently Asked Questions

Why are contacts from Telegram not saved to the phone book?

Most often the problem lies within in missing permissions. Go to Android settings, find the Telegram application, the "Permissions" section and make sure that access to contacts is allowed. Also check whether synchronization itself is enabled in the messenger settings.

Is it possible to save a contact if the user's number is hidden?

No, if the user has set the "Who can see my phone number" option in the privacy settings to "Nobody", you will not be able to see or save his number, even if you are in the same chat with him. You will only see his username.

How to delete synchronized contacts from the Telegram server?

This can be done in the messenger settings section: Privacy โ†’ Delete synchronized contacts. This command will clear the server copy of your phone book, but will not delete numbers from the memory of the smartphone itself.

Is it safe to use bots to unload contacts from groups?

Using bots carries risks. You pass the group data to a third algorithm. In addition, many group members may have hidden their numbers, so the bot would still not be able to upload them. Use this method only for small, private chats with trusted people.

Where are contacts stored after synchronization: on the phone or in the cloud?

By default, Android tends to store contacts in your Google Account (in the cloud) to ensure they are safe and synced across devices. You can check this by opening a contact: if the Google or Gmail icon is shown at the top, the entry is in the cloud.
